60 E655 Pill - orange capsule/oblong, 13mm

Pill with imprint 60 E655 is Orange, Capsule/Oblong and has been identified as Morphine Sulfate Extended-Release 60 mg. It is supplied by Endo Pharmaceuticals Inc.

Morphine is used in the treatment of Chronic Pain; Neonatal Abstinence Syndrome; Pain and belongs to the drug class Opioids (narcotic analgesics). Risk cannot be ruled out during pregnancy. Morphine 60 mg is classified as a Schedule 2 controlled substance under the Controlled Substance Act (CSA).
